6.3.4.1. Color Temperature
Use the Color Temperature options to change the warmth of the picture in all sources.
When you select Color Temperature, the screen changes, and a toggle appears to
switch between User and 6500K, as shown below.
Figure 21 Color Temperature options

6.3.4.1.1. Color Levels: Red, Green, Blue
Setting the Color Temperature to User will make the Red, Blue, and Green options
active. Each color adjusts the low-level registers of its respective color value in the
picture.
Select the Image AdjustAdvancedColor Temperature and press Menu. Set
Color Temperature to User, and then press Menu.
Press
– to choose a color level, and then press Menu to open a control bar to
adjust the value, similar to Figure 22 shown below.
Red: Press
–
to show more cyan-colored tones, and press
+
to intensify the
red tones.
Green: Press
–
to show more magenta tones, and press
+
to intensify the
green tones.
Blue: Press
–
to show more yellow tones, and press
+
to intensify the blue
tones.
Press Menu to set the color and close the control bar.
Select BackExit to close the OSD.
